Hi guys!
I'm in the middle of writing a program which does a UDP broadcast, but I
noticed it doesn't work on Windows. Here's the source:
try (
let sock = Unix.socket Unix.PF_INET Unix.SOCK_DGRAM 0 in
Unix.setsockopt sock Unix.SO_BROADCAST true;
let sent = Unix.sendto sock "ping" 0 4 [] (Unix.ADDR_INET
((Unix.inet_addr_of_string "255.255.255.255"), 12345)) in
Printf.printf "Sent %d\n" sent;
) with
| Unix.Unix_error (x,y,z) -> Printf.printf "%S - %s,%s\n"
(Unix.error_message x) y z
;;
I noticed that when I force the address by replacing:
Unix.inet_addr_of_string "255.255.255.255"
with:
Obj.magic "\255\255\255\255"
it _seems_ to work fine. I looked around in the OCaml source, and it
looks like the broadcast address is specifically disallowed unless
HAS_INET_ATON is defined? Why is this? And am I breaking anything by
using magic?
Thanks
Reed
